Property Details for 68/52-70 Centre Dandenong Rd, Dingley Village

68/52-70 Centre Dandenong Rd, Dingley Village is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om Unit with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1980. The property has a land size of 228m2 and floor size of 91m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in November 2015.

About Dingley Village 3172

The size of Dingley Village is approximately 7.9 square kilometres. It has 19 parks covering nearly 18% of total area. The population of Dingley Village in 2011 was 10,186 people. By 2016 the population was 10,329 showing a population growth of 1.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Dingley Village is 40-49 years. Households in Dingley Village are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Dingley Village work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 86.5% of the homes in Dingley Village were owner-occupied compared with 86.4% in 2016.

Dingley Village has 4,491 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Dingley Village have seen a 40.57%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 24.07% increase. As at 31 July 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Dingley Village is $1,075,443 while the median value for Units is $736,385.
  • Houses have a median rent of $650 while Units have a median rent of $560.
There are currently 3 properties listed for sale, and 3 properties listed for rent in Dingley village on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 156 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Dingley village.
